大中小型电商分阶段解决方案 典型应用场景分享
秒杀活动篇
1、超大量的峰值并发,TPS/QPS一般在数万甚至数十万,且时效性要求强,都要在固定的时间或者事件触发。这时可将交互尽可能的在客户端完成,通过消息队列实现服务间异步解耦,提升系统响应。
2、稳定性要求高,只许成功不许失败。类似春晚直播的那一两分钟,如果系统出现哪怕10秒的故障对整个活动的效果就会大打折扣,此时可针对网站、单个服务主动限流,从而提升系统稳定性。
3、性能要求高,时延不能过大。高并发往往带来请求响应时间的延长,但是在促销情况下过长的延时用户无法忍受;通过CDN分发静态页面和脚本,在活动开始前对内容进行预热,提升响应速度
4、系统压力未知性,访问量,用户量,并发量的不可预测。因此健壮的架构必须能够承担超额的访问量,并且要做到足够弹性。通过ESS,DRDS等产品可实现计算资源的弹性伸缩,实现系统的灵活扩容。
秒杀场景相关产品:
- 云服务器ECS
- 云数据库RDS
- 负载均衡SLB
- 消息服务
- 云数据库Memcache
- CDN
©2024 aliyunhn.com. All Rights Reserved 中科九洲科技股份有限公司-阿里云河南授权服务中心 豫B2-20080032-14 统计